PROCEDURE
实验过程
20 Milliliters of 20% hydrous pyridine was added to 600 mg of 4-methylaminoiminomethylaminobenzoic acid.hydrochloride, 730 mg of 6-amidino-1-carbamoylmethyl-2-naphthol.hydrochloride, 646 mg of DCC and 32 mg of DMAP, followed by stirring for 2 hours under cooling with ice and then 48 hours at room temperature. The precipitate was filtered and the filtrate was concentrated under reduced pressure. To the residue was added 20 ml of DMF, and the solution was added dropwise to 300 ml of acetone, followed by stirring for 24 hours under cooling with ice. Then, the precipitate was collected by filtration to obtain a crude product. Then, the product was subjected to silica gel column chromatography using methyl ethyl ketone-water-acetic acid (80:15:5) as an eluent, and the desired fractions were collected and the solvent was distilled off under reduced pressure. To the residue were added 15 ml of methanol and 440 μl of concentrated hydrochloric acid, and the solution was added dropwise to a mixed liquid of 300 ml of acetone and 100 ml of ether, followed by stirring for 24 hours under cooling with ice. Then, the precipitate was collected by filtration to obtain 661.1 mg of the desired product.
